===Trading Cards=== The PRT had a series of trading cards that featured their heroes,<ref name="II7.10">“More old team stuff, see? I had an Optics trading card.”<br><br>“A swipe card,” I said.<br><br>“Yes! You know about swipe cards! That’s cool.”<br><br>She seemed happy, enthusiastic. The card was framed, but the frame was attached to the wall with a string, and it could be flipped around to show the back. The stats were on it, along with the ability. People who played on console would have the cards at hand, being able to swipe the card like one might a credit or debit card, summoning an ally or generating an effect.<br><br>“I was a support card. Not a lot of people used me because I couldn’t be summoned into a fight,” Kenzie said. “Kind of a bummer.”<br><br>Amy had been a support card for that game, I was pretty sure. The effect had been downplayed a lot, but her card had still been popular, because there weren’t that many heals. Most of what I knew had come from Dean, Chris, and Dennis talking. Gallant, Kid Win, and Clockblocker. - [https://www.parahumans.net/2018/06/23/torch-7-10/ Excerpt] from [[Torch 7.10]]</ref> as well as affiliated approved heroes. There are card collectors and similar.<ref name="II2.1">“I spent most of my childhood watching my mom balance the books, I did the events, the photoshoots, the merchandising as a PRT-acknowledged team. I have something of a sense of what you’re probably going for.”<br><br>“Ah, the merchandising. I think I have your PRT trading card from that time period in a binder in my office.”<br><br>I smiled. “Which one? I had one that was holographic, which you could swipe through the controller for the video game to have me as a polygon-rendered helper, and the higher quality one that had the bio on the back.”<br><br>“I think it was the second one. My office is through this door.” - [https://www.parahumans.net/2017/12/09/flare-2-1/ Excerpt] from [[Flare 2.1]]</ref>
